Complete your daily nutrition routine effortlessly with HIRO's Complete Daily Greens. This scientifically-formulated blend is designed to support immunity, gut health, exercise recovery, joint maintenance, skin health, as well as hormone regulation. Featuring 20 organic superfoods, prebiotics and probiotics, it is free from added sugar and artificial sweeteners. It also includes plant-based protein and essential vitamins and minerals such as Magnesium, Iron, Calcium, and Iodine for holistic support.

What is the difference between KSM-66 and regular ashwagandha powder?
KSM-66 is a standardised ashwagandha root extract used in multiple clinical studies. Generic powders may vary significantly in concentration and consistency.
